George borrowed $8,650 from the bank for his college expenses and is paying back $350 each month. If he still owes $3,450, how long has he been paying his loan?
Answer:
14 months.
Step-by-step explanation:
3,450 - 8,650 = 5,200 divided by 350 = 14 months or 14.8 months if the answer requires a decimal.
You bought a book for $10 and 5 pens. You spent a total of $40. How much did each pen
cost?
Answer:
Each pen costs $6
Step-by-step explanation: $40 total -$10 from the book=$30 left.
$30 left divided by 5 pens = $6 each pen.

a circle has radius of 5cm
(a) work out circumference of the circle
(b) work out area of the circle
Answer:
A) 31.4
B)78.5
Step-by-step explanation:
A)2(pi)(r)
2*3.14*5=31.4
B)(pi)(r^2)
3.14*5^2=78.5

In a fruit cocktail, for every 25 ml of orange juice you need 30 ml of apple juice and 45 ml off
coconut milk. What proportion of the cocktail is orange juice?
Give your answer as a fraction in its simplest form.
Answer:
1/4
Step-by-step explanation:
The total volume of the fruit cocktail is calculated as:
Volume of orange juice + Volume of apple juice + Volume of coconut juice
= 25ml + 30ml + 45 ml
= 100ml
The proportion of the cocktail that is orange juice is given as:
= 25ml/100ml
= 1/4
Therefore, the proportion of the cocktail that is orange juice in the simplest fraction is given as:
1/4
